    Because I realise the importance of cash & debt levels to keep a great company a going concern .... at the Sydney preso i asked the question, which was essentially, how do we pay the monthly bills moving forward. Mohammad advised monthly spend continues to be pegged at 'approx $250K'.
    IMO not huge but still a sizeable spend for a company with out sales revenue. Yes we have cash from a Share Placement Plan and the sale of non core assets but that is finite and yes we hopefully have cash from Govt grants. And no we dont want a mother diluting CR.

    It dawned on me when reading the Graphene Biosensor Preso update - I read this and realised we don't necessarily have to build something (an often costly and timely capital outlay) we can licence the IP. Essentially we would be selling, at a hefty price, the 'smarts' and invested work (ie. the ideas) of people onboard like Dr Mohammad Choucair (PHD) and Dr Martin Fuechsle (PHD) through licensing agreements. If this strategically happens I'm a happy camper.

    Taken from the Presentation update:
    "Archer intends to commercialise the biosensing technology by seeking to establish commercial partnerships, including licencing agreements, with highly resourced organisations including biotechnology companies."
